I bought this set along with a Davinci crib in white. The only set back is that the whites don't quite match and South Shore doesn't make cribs.
The compact changing table is solid - very sturdy. We thought we would use wood glue as we went along to add to the sturdiness, however, there are so many safety adds (like plastic wood dowels and additional brackets) to the piece that we didn't have to use the glue. After the table was completed built, I did notice that there is some space between the drawer at the top and the frame of the table. Could have been our fault, but we did follow the directions exactly - and the holes for everything are predrilled.
Another concern was that the drawer glides are plastic on plastic, while the cabinets are attached with metal hinges. Seemed odd that the glides would be plastic - but the drawer moves in and out with ease!!
The top changing pad brace fits a standard changing pad very snuggly - no room for extra diapers, lotions, etc. on top of the table. But that's to be expected with a compact changing table. With the drawer and two cabinets (that each have a moveable shelf), you don't really need the extra table top space because everything is at your fingertips anyway - shows less clutter this way too.
All and all this was a great buy for the cost - solid piece of furniture and the instructions (although many steps) are very clear to follow. Also comes with extra screws, etc. in case you brake or strip one."..." Read more
